/*
 * Client setup for Widegate, our diff viewer for very large files.
 * New team members: this client streams chunked diffs from the internal
 * Slabline service rather than loading whole files into memory, so do
 * not raise the chunk size above 4 MB without checking with the platform
 * team first. Retries are handled by the wrapper; do not add your own.
 * The client authenticates to Slabline with the key that follows.
 */

gateway credential: kto15_8KtvEYSD8WJ9Uyq

Handover Note — From Director of Partnerships to Incoming Director

Welcome aboard. The main live item is the term sheet from Quellan Group covering the Ashfold distribution deal. Terms are broadly favorable — three-year exclusivity, revenue share stepping up in year two — but their counsel wants the indemnity cap revisited before the board meeting. Redlines are in the shared folder; Marta can walk you through history. The strategic backdrop is captured in the note below.

management briefing: Headcount on the Belix team goes from 60 to 93 by the end of November. Gross margin on Belix came in at 23 percent against a plan of 47 percent.

Quick pagination primer for folks joining the Lanternfish API crew. Our public REST endpoints use cursor-based pagination — grab the next_cursor from each response and pass it back as ?cursor=. Page sizes cap at 100; don't fight it, it's there for the cache layer. Offset pagination was removed in v3, so ignore any old docs mentioning it. The staging sandbox requires a recovery passphrase, which is below.

unlock words, fahog-yadup: zorix-quenix

Subject: Currency-Hedging Decision — FYI for Sales Leads

Team,

Finance has approved forward contracts covering 70% of our expected Veldorian crown exposure for the next two quarters. Practical effect: pricing on Arclight export deals stays fixed through September; do not offer FX adjustment clauses. Deals in other currencies remain unhedged for now, so flag anything large to Treasury. The confidential planning note is included below.

board note of kafof-yahag: Druaelox Foods plans to raise the Holwyn list price by 35 percent in July.